Firmware Updates in Solar Inverters: Why They Matter
From your basic inverters that had the simple responsibility of converting the direct current or DC from the solar panels into alternating current or AC for consumption, the modern solar inverter is far more efficient, far more technologically advanced, and very much an interconnected piece of machinery. Which is why, whether its NOC services, or simply checking the capacity at which the inverter is operating, everything is done via the solar inverter. Which is why, the solar inverter of today has requirements that match its responsibilities; like a firmware update, which is usually only reserved for devices like mobiles phones, computers and other high-tech gadgetry.
Yes, the modern solar inverter has its fair share of firmware updates. Pesky as they may seem, they help the solar inverter run things smoothly and properly, and if the firmware updates are ignored, several operational issues can come up, and it may get impossible for the consumer to get the desired performance out of the solar inverter. Which is why, in this blog post, we will look at firmware updates in solar inverters, and why they matter in keeping your solar inverter efficient and functional.
i. Performance optimisation
One of the major reasons why there is a firmware in solar inverters of today, and why they require updates is due to performance. Solar inverters of today are as much an electrical and physical object as much as they are a ‘software-driven’ object, which is why, if you don’t allow for firmware updates to be done on the inverter, the performance will be affected by a lot, noticeably a lot. Which is why, for performance optimisation and to ensure that your solar inverter stays at the optimal level of performance at any given time, firmware updates will help you do that.
ii. Reliability improvements
One of the major prerequisites for a good solar inverter is for them to be reliable. Meaning that they should be able to take on whatever electrical anomaly comes their way without faltering. Now, this is possible because of any firmware updates that might come their way, helping them keep an updated firmware, which helps keep the inverter reliable, much more adept at dealing with any issues that might come up during normal operations.
iii. New features
Several inverters of today come with upgrades and features that aren’t necessarily physical; they are embedded in the software, which can be accessed by the firmware updates that happen regularly. Better connectivity, Bluetooth module updates, as well as better communication to the NOC services are all parts of the feature roster that get updated all the time, which profoundly make the experience for consumers a lot better. Which is all done by firmware upgrades, helping consumers make the most out of their solar inverters and solar energy solutions with these firmware updates.
iv. Compatibility upgrades
The modern solar inverter is an interconnected piece of machinery, complete with connectivity options to a number of devices and sources, including Wi-Fi, Bluetooth and other connectivity options and protocols. Which makes it imperative to have regular updates for compatibility, allowing connection to mobile devices, smart home devices, and even other inverters for data sharing options. Which is why, firmware updates are important as they keep this compatibility protocols always updated, ready to connect and communicate with a wide range of devices.
